Vatubuli and league quartet to boost Tumbarumba

April 7, 2012 8:00 pm

Former Fiji Bati assistant coach, Timoci Vatubuli alongside four local rugby league players have signed up with Australian league club, Tumbarumba.

Vatubuli who played for Tumbaruma from 1997 to 2000 has signed up to coach this season.

Tumbarumba president Darrel Schmidt was pleased to announce the signing of Vatubuli with the inclusion of four reps.

Fiji National Rugby League operations manager, Rusiate Ratakele says it is always a privilege providing overseas exposure for their players with the World Cup coming up.

“Four players who have secured contracts to the Tumbarumba rugby league club for the Group Nine season are Peniasi Wakawaka and Iliesa Takubu from the Sigatoka Electrical Roosters, Etuate Tagicakibau Bola and Aporosa Vosataki of the Hot Bread Kitchen Nabua Broncos.”

Vatubuli represented Group Nine during his previous stint with Tumbarumba and is a Fiji Bati representative.

In 2006, Vatubuli coached the Junior Bati, the Fijian national under 20 team and was team manager on the recent Fijian tour of Papua New Guinea.
